Output 8518466d7ab9d4a691f4ddcff06fa538bbe50a8428c5c416acb2fe1e10004e61:0

value
15857
script pubkey
OP_0 OP_PUSHBYTES_20 9e80bad6a7d35c46d4c3fb00c13e74b694dbdbfd
address
bc1qn6qt44486dwyd4xrlvqvz0n5k62dhkla87ps2d
transaction
8518466d7ab9d4a691f4ddcff06fa538bbe50a8428c5c416acb2fe1e10004e61
spent
true